Even if you are line breeding, ya should still be breeding coon hound to coon hound.

First thing is decide what traits tickle you the most, and what traits you can't live with. Make that your goal. Then choose breeding stock who produces the most traits that you want. If a dog has one trait that you can't live with, then do not breed that dog for any reason. Remember chose your breeding stock for its traits not its pedigree or how much its ancestors won.

If you can follow those rules, you should be fine.
